From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id 5C0DDCD3429 for ; Sun, 1 Sep 2024 03:32:18 +0000 (UTC)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1skbJd-0007Fh-6A; Sat, 31 Aug 2024 23:31:49 -0400 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1skbJa-0007FF-Rm for grub-devel@gnu.org; Sat, 31 Aug 2024 23:31:46 -0400 Received: from mail-qv1-xf2b.google.com ([2607:f8b0:4864:20::f2b]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1skbJZ-0000r5-H0 for grub-devel@gnu.org; Sat, 31 Aug 2024 23:31:46 -0400 Received: by mail-qv1-xf2b.google.com with SMTP id 6a1803df08f44-6bf7ad1ec3aso17174186d6.0 for ; Sat, 31 Aug 2024 20:31:44 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1725161504; x=1725766304; darn=gnu.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=YZOZ+BBP7P1B0kFYFvAMXb+hEsb9nVDIddSDG7uwADs=; b=Vgj1SgfBSy8SsEiDyAE2+t1IIEKxDKBVAzdB3EXkYyn7HLpGAi1JQ3A4v9EDNJ8i8P SEmDaj6sDSfMopiUOBZmYgW/1eXo+y/0DMqdHEwp7OlXv/KO8iYMINpJ3KGxa8L9xnMV aHuDnffnHVLLfsjLs79KfB62g/ghzPjwqH4fdZf+FGoIt8ibvamw90VahpQhLtlBrRY3 xaGmkOhzApMo+o533IiANrT2fxlvLWTJRNubdxWXYiH0Qkxkw9pE2qwmZRC4ECsd6cla e6SMsBiZPXPSsEjw5VTsPlg24Kx4Gpohyb2GoZNzHggTT6BPIttnCP+z+QWkE3jH8G5H sYrw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1725161504; x=1725766304;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=YZOZ+BBP7P1B0kFYFvAMXb+hEsb9nVDIddSDG7uwADs=; b=WqZFlM7mBT9kyvcK1ZCAuE9Jhy6b+GT9xOM40TpARVW6hExuf6V6j2A28QYHFxR/Qx rCKDrDlz++5LwBbwJ06Ot/n3V0Zb6I6b0zBLpeHzkfxzJU0rn5hftXYF3dxyzEZ6ZPcd /yfA8BHOnkvOlOQcFzLXEbNBBeLmso60ieU/bQkygq6VBGNtLerS3JCSbj5fjQ0UfXaX mwxU/rlj1PG28xUnQ8fFjvAHm/N3+M+p9+qAtA+yJY9//e2BN8IRRvM8FjE4cDUZkpdm 40AOP5HmvtJQUUTKHXZn99QMfM+5/zAUBxO0Da10IKFGJ2V56lHgYNxIijihQTHl931I J/PQ== X-Gm-Message-State: AOJu0YxpqHsRdEEdgS/cxStqUv91Bskuu7FoXiFk4HaEwi/+1YrDdxry wLuPdKY0jZP05j4Epn2Km6qF50QeYDfOroXsq6XZfaAfjnMzck9FWYapVA== X-Google-Smtp-Source: AGHT+IEwB3Dg6JmVQYcxJoMzHOk8GvVKUoSLRrMEGs7zps/YShgFdP3y1H0HzQGi5Zp93jhj9MrkeQ== X-Received: by 2002:a05:6214:3201:b0:6c1:6bd3:108c with SMTP id 6a1803df08f44-6c33e682e78mr119940066d6.36.1725161503766; Sat, 31 Aug 2024 20:31:43 -0700 (PDT) Received: from localhost.localdomain (204-144-197-214.cgn.imoncommunications.net. [204.144.197.214]) by smtp.gmail.com with ESMTPSA id 6a1803df08f44-6c340c435dbsm29662346d6.71.2024.08.31.20.31.43 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 31 Aug 2024 20:31:43 -0700 (PDT) From: Andrew Hamilton To: grub-devel@gnu.org Cc: Andrew Hamilton Subject: [PATCH v2 2/2] net/net: Delete Routes for Deleted Interfaces Date: Sat, 31 Aug 2024 22:31:08 -0500 Message-Id: <20240901033108.144171-3-adhamilt@gmail.com> X-Mailer: git-send-email 2.39.2 In-Reply-To: <20240901033108.144171-1-adhamilt@gmail.com> References: <20240901033108.144171-1-adhamilt@gmail.com> MIME-Version: 1.0 Received-SPF: pass client-ip=2607:f8b0:4864:20::f2b; envelope-from=adhamilt@gmail.com; helo=mail-qv1-xf2b.google.com X-Spam_score_int: -20 X-Spam_score: -2.1 X-Spam_bar: -- X-Spam_report: (-2.1 / 5.0 requ) B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, DKIM_VALID_EF=-0.1, FREEMAIL_FROM=0.001, RCVD_IN_DNSWL_NONE=-0.0001, SPF_HELO_NONE=0.001, SPF_PASS=-0.001, T_SCC_BODY_TEXT_LINE=-0.01 autolearn=ham autolearn_force=no X-Spam_action: no action X-BeenThere: grub-devel@gnu.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: The development of GNU GRUB List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: The development of GNU GRUB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Errors-To: grub-devel-bounces+grub-devel=archiver.kernel.org@gnu.org Sender: grub-devel-bounces+grub-devel=archiver.kernel.org@gnu.org U2lnbmVkLW9mZi1ieTogQW5kcmV3IEhhbWlsdG9uIDxhZGhhbWlsdEBnbWFpbC5jb20+Ci0tLQog Z3J1Yi1jb3JlL25ldC9uZXQuYyB8IDE3ICsrKysrKysrKysrKysrKysrCiAxIGZpbGUgY2hhbmdl ZCwgMTcgaW5zZXJ0aW9ucygrKQoKZGlmZiAtLWdpdCBhL2dydWItY29yZS9uZXQvbmV0LmMgYi9n cnViLWNvcmUvbmV0L25ldC5jCmluZGV4IDhjYWQ0ZmI2ZC4uNTFlMGRkMzEyIDEwMDY0NAotLS0g YS9ncnViLWNvcmUvbmV0L25ldC5jCisrKyBiL2dydWItY29yZS9uZXQvbmV0LmMKQEAgLTcxOCw2 ICs3MTgsMjMgQEAgZ3J1Yl9jbWRfZGVsYWRkciAoc3RydWN0IGdydWJfY29tbWFuZCAqY21kIF9f YXR0cmlidXRlX18gKCh1bnVzZWQpKSwKICAgICByZXR1cm4gZ3J1Yl9lcnJvciAoR1JVQl9FUlJf SU8sCiAJCSAgICAgICBOXygieW91IGNhbid0IGRlbGV0ZSB0aGlzIGFkZHJlc3MiKSk7CiAKKyAg c3RydWN0IGdydWJfbmV0X3JvdXRlICpyb3V0ZTsKKyAgc3RydWN0IGdydWJfbmV0X3JvdXRlICoq cHJldjsKKworICAvKiBSZW1vdmUgYW55IGV4aXN0aW5nIHJvdXRlcyB1c2luZyB0aGlzIGludGVy ZmFjZS4gKi8KKyAgZm9yIChwcmV2ID0gJmdydWJfbmV0X3JvdXRlcywgcm91dGUgPSAqcHJldjsg cm91dGU7CisgICAgICAgcHJldiA9ICYoKCpwcmV2KS0+bmV4dCksIHJvdXRlID0gKnByZXYpCisg ICAgeworICAgICAgaWYgKGdydWJfc3RyY21wIChyb3V0ZS0+aW50ZXJmYWNlLT5uYW1lLCBpbnRl ci0+bmFtZSkgPT0gMCkKKyAgICAgICAgeworICAgICAgICAgICpwcmV2ID0gcm91dGUtPm5leHQ7 CisgICAgICAgICAgZ3J1Yl9mcmVlIChyb3V0ZS0+bmFtZSk7CisgICAgICAgICAgZ3J1Yl9mcmVl IChyb3V0ZSk7CisgICAgICAgICAgaWYgKCpwcmV2ID09IE5VTEwpCisgICAgICAgICAgICBicmVh azsKKyAgICAgICAgfQorICAgIH0KKwogICBncnViX25ldF9uZXR3b3JrX2xldmVsX2ludGVyZmFj ZV91bnJlZ2lzdGVyIChpbnRlcik7CiAgIGdydWJfZnJlZSAoaW50ZXItPm5hbWUpOwogICBncnVi X2ZyZWUgKGludGVyKTsKLS0gCjIuMzkuMgoKCl9f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fCkdydWItZGV2ZWwgbWFpbGluZyBsaXN0CkdydWItZGV2ZWxAZ251 Lm9yZwpodHRwczovL2xpc3RzLmdudS5vcmcvbWFpbG1hbi9saXN0aW5mby9ncnViLWRldmVsCg==